Mass Spectrometric Evidence for the Under-represented RNA–Protein Cross-Links
In protein–RNA complexes, UVC cross-links proteins predominantly to uracil and other nucleobases to a smaller extent. The cross-linked RNA moieties can be simplified via hydrofluoride digestion and identified via tandem mass spectrometry. While uridine or uracil cross-links have been successfully characterized, concrete evidence for other UVC-cross-linked RNA bases is lacking. Here, I elucidate mass spectrometric signatures of UVC-cross-linked, hydrofluoride-digested guanine, cytidine, and methyladenine. This information can help us capture the native protein–RNA interactions in more detail.
